Output c598d4e0aa32ecdb1224836ba2bf209e5b2d83dbb7d60d57300fc26ff32d494e:0

value
1730911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dd9ad703b879ec02e6115730e3e4444e4116692 OP_EQUAL
address
37L3uk38FWGvNXCZVMJofNyohLFXDTL6WT
transaction
c598d4e0aa32ecdb1224836ba2bf209e5b2d83dbb7d60d57300fc26ff32d494e
confirmations
159236
spent
true